The B.F.Tech is mostly about of Manufacturing with some of streams are including like Information Technology ,quality management,artificial intelligence.This course is provided knowledge of Introduction and fundamental designing element.It also including raw material ,manufacturing and quality of apparels .
So for my suggest become a good fashion designer you must also know about apparels quality ,designing manufacturing without knowledge of the apparel quality we cant a good fashion designer .

If you want to be a fashion designer or a model , first complete your higher secondary studies from any stream . Then you will have to do Diploma in fashion designing or many other courses are there such as
• Bachelor of fashion technology
•Bsc in fashion designing (for science students)
• Fashion merchandising
• Master of fashion Technology
For all above courses NIFT ( National Institute of Fashion Technology) is best, it is in new Delhi.
